Turborepo Skill
Build system for JavaScript/TypeScript monorepos. Turborepo caches task outputs and runs tasks in parallel based on dependency graph.
IMPORTANT: Package Tasks, Not Root Tasks
DO NOT create Root Tasks. ALWAYS create package tasks.
When creating tasks/scripts/pipelines, you MUST:
- Add the script to each relevant package's
package.json - Register the task in root
turbo.json - Root
package.jsononly delegates viaturbo run <task>
DO NOT put task logic in root package.json. This defeats Turborepo's parallelization.
